What to Expect From a Personal Injury Settlement

You could be entitled to compensation if injured as a result of negligence by another. This can be in the form of an individual settlement for injuries.

There are a variety of factors which impact the amount you receive from your Cherry Hills Village Personal Injury Law Firm injury settlement. This includes your medical expenses, lost earnings, as well as suffering and pain.

Medical expenses

Personal injury settlements typically contain an amount that is significant for medical expenses. This could include medication or surgery, as well as adaptive medical devices to help manage your pain.

You may need to visit several doctors or be admitted to the hospital if you're injured in an accident. Your health insurance will pay for the expenses associated with your recovery. If you don't have insurance, you'll be responsible for the expenses on your own.

Your attorney will be able calculate the costs correctly and add them all up to ensure you receive complete compensation for any damage you have suffered. This will ensure that you get the best possible outcome in your case.

Depending on the severity of your injuries, you might need to visit an ER physician immediately. You may also need to see a specialist at an earlier time to address your injuries or to get rehabbing.

Medical bills should be included as part of your personal settlement for injury. Once you have provided these bills to your attorney, they will be used to calculate the value of your case and determine the amount of your settlement.

A good attorney will estimate the future medical costs using a variety such as an expert's sworn statement and medical records. You must show that there is a reasonable possibility that you will incur these expenses in the near future and that they are connected to your injuries.

If your injuries are severe then you'll likely require continuous treatment for the rest of your life. This means that you might be paying for 24/7 care for a long time.

While these bills are expensive but they are essential to get the compensation you need after an accident of serious severity. An experienced personal injury lawyer can assist you to gather these expenses and submit them to the court to allow you to receive the money you are entitled to.

If you are awarded a personal injuries settlement your insurance company could attempt to collect the money they paid to treat you. This process is called subrogation, which can be complicated without the assistance of a skilled personal injury lawyer.

Lost wages

If you've suffered an injury due to the negligence of a third party or business, you may be entitled to recover lost wages as part of your settlement for personal injuries. These earnings won't replace the money you lost but they can help pay for your expenses for the day and any bills which would have continued to be paid while you were off work.

While some car accident victims might be eligible for reimbursements for lost wages through their no-fault insurance policies Others will have to claim these reimbursements from the insurance company. For this reason, it is recommended to hire an attorney in personal injury to represent you and assist you in the process of claiming these losses.

In order to prove the loss of wages claim the victim must provide pay receipts, tax returns from the previous year, as well as other documents. These documents will allow the adjuster from the insurance company to calculate the amount of lost wages that were caused by their injuries.

A victim may include in the claim the value of any perks they have received while working. This could include company-loaned vehicles or gym memberships.

The amount of time that an employee is absent from work as a result of their injuries varies based on the severity and nature of injury. A traumatic injury that impacts their job could cause professional athletes to miss weeks or even months of work. For example an athlete in the professional field could be absent for a long time while an office worker might not miss work at all.

This is why it is important for the victim to take notes and keep any documentation to support their claim for lost wages. A doctor's note or disability slip, or other documentation regarding the injuries can assist in establishing a time frame for when a person will be able to return to work.

Pain and suffering

You may be able to get compensation if injured in an accident caused or contributed by another person. These damages can include monetary expenses, like medical bills or lost wages in addition to non-economic losses , such as pain and suffering.

A personal injury lawyer can assist you seek compensation for your injuries through filing a suit in court or negotiating with an insurance provider. The type of injuries sustained and the amount of loss that you have suffered will determine the amount of the settlement.

The law permits you to recover from the emotional and mental consequences of your injuries, including stress, anxiety, depression grief, and trouble sleeping. You may also be eligible for compensation for the pain and other symptoms you experience as a result of your injuries, such fractured bones neck strain, a broken bone, or traumatic brain injury.

Although the actual cost of these damages may be difficult to assign an amount in dollars but you can still use certain tools to estimate your damages for pain and suffering. These tools include the multiplier and per diem methods.

The multiplier method is where you will multiply the total value of your economic damages by a figure, typically between 1 to 5. The amount will differ based on the severity of your injuries, but most people use more of a multiplier in cases that have more severe injuries.
